Matrix Representations of GF(p[superscript n]) over GF(p)
(20140131)We show that any nonsingular nxn matrix of order p[superscript n]1 over GF(p) is a generator of a matrix representation of GF(p[superscript n]). We also determine the number of matrix representations of GF(p[superscript ... 
Metamorphic programming
(20090415)Metamorphic programming is an effective tool for creating efficient and elegant solutions to many programming problems, at least once you get over the shock of seeing code that violates many of the accepted rules of good ... 
MKWHAT: A CompilerDevelopment Tool for Fast Keyword Recognition
(20091113)Although compiler keywords can be recognized directly in LEX (or flex) these tools are rather slow. MKWHAT is a tool that can be used to generate a keyword recognizer that will recognize key words using a minimal number ... 
MovieOracle System
(20110913)The detailed design document covers the basic theory, related technique, and implementation details of the MovieOracle system. It first provides a highlevel system overview. Then it discusses the usage of Twitter API, ... 
The Number of Conjugates of the Standard Representation of Sn in the General Linear Group over GF(2)
(20130920)This report determines the normalizer of the standard representation of Sn in the general linear group of nxn matrices over GF(2). The size of the normalizer is then used to determine the number of classes of conjugate ... 
The Parallel Technique Software Package
(20091113)This is the software described in the technical report “Two New Techniques for UnitDelay Compiled Simulation” available from this archive. This package is part of the FHDL system and must be installed in your FHDL directory. 
The PCSet Method Software Package
(20091113)This is the software described in the technical report “Two New Techniques for UnitDelay Compiled Simulation” available from this archive. This package is part of the FHDL system and must be installed in your FHDL directory. 
Primitive Polynomials for the Field GF(2): Degree 2 through Degree 16
(20130920)This report lists the primitive polynomials over GF(2) of degree 2 through 16. These polynomials were generated using a new matrixbased technique I invented. 
Primitive Polynomials for the Field GF(3): Degree 2 through Degree 11
(20130920)This report lists the primitive polynomials over GF(3) of degree 2 through 11. These polynomials were generated using a new matrixbased technique I invented. 
A Quick Algorithm for Identifying Conjugate Groups in GF(2)
(20090218)This report gives the details an algorithm for determining whether two matrix groups are conjugate to one another. Each group is designated by a pair of matrices that generate the group. The algorithm is able to determine ... 
Recommendations Made Easy
(20140623)Fueled by evergrowing data, the need to provide recommendations for consumers, and the considerable domain knowledge required to implement distributed large scale graph solutions we sought to provide recommendations for ... 
The Representations of GF(8) in GL3(2)
The Representations of GF(8) in GL3(2)
(20130920)As is well known (or should be well known) the finite field GF(2^k) can be represented in the general linear group of kxk matrices over GF(2). There are many such representations. This report gives the 8 representations ... 
ReviewbyFew or ReviewbyMany?
(20110513)It’s clear that traditional forms of academic publication are rapidly becoming obsolete. It’s also clear that peer review is a seriously flawed process that could be much improved upon by modern methods of communication. ... 
A Search Strategy Using a HammingDistance Oracle
(20090804)The objective of the algorithm described in this report is to optimally guess a hidden binary string based on queries to an oracle where the length of the string is known beforehand. A C++ version of the algorithm is given ... 
The Shadow Algorithm Software Package
(20091113)This is the software described in the technical report “The Shadow Algorithm: …” available from this archive. This package is part of the FHDL system and must be installed in your FHDL directory. 
The Shadow Algorithm: A Scheduling Technique for Both Compiled and Interpreted Simulation
(20091105)The shadow algorithm is an eventdriven unitdelay simulation technique that has been designed to take advantage of the instruction caches present in many of the latest workstations. The algorithm is based on the threadedcode ... 
The Subgroups of S3 in Cycle Form
(20120119)This technical report lists all subgroups of S3 in cycle form. 
The Subgroups of S4 in Cycle Form
(20120119)This technical report lists all subgroups of S4, the symmetric group of degree 4. Subgroups are listed in cycle form using the integers 0, 1, 2, and 3. 
The Subgroups of S5 in Cycle Form
(20120119)This technical report lists all subgroups of S5 in cycle form, using the integers 04.